The Rise of Mobile Payments

Mobile payment systems like Apple Pay are continuously reshaping how consumers manage their finances. With just a few taps on a smartphone, users can make purchases, transfer funds, and contribute to various payment platforms. The rise of mobile payments aligns well with modern consumers’ preferences for speed and convenience. As a result, many online betting sites began to accept Apple Pay as a payment option, anticipating that a smoother transaction process would attract users.

Security Concerns

While Apple Pay is generally regarded as a secure method of payment, especially when compared to traditional credit and debit cards, it is not devoid of risks. One major issue is that not all betting sites have robust security measures in place. The use of Apple Pay does not automatically ensure that a betting site is fully secure, leading to potential vulnerabilities. Users may assume that by using Apple Pay, they are protected from fraud; however, the overall security of the betting platform is equally crucial.

Furthermore, with the rise in cybercrime, users must always be wary of where they share their financial information. Many betting platforms possess weaknesses in their cybersecurity protocols, putting consumer information at risk. It’s essential to consider whether a betting site has proper encryption and security policies before committing to using Apple Pay. Always look for licensing credentials and reviews from reputable gaming authorities.

Fees and Limitations

Many users are unaware that using Apple Pay on some betting sites can result in additional fees. While Apple Pay itself does not impose transaction fees for users, some betting platforms may impose hidden charges for deposits made through this mobile payment solution. These fees can quickly add up, making your gambling experience less cost-effective than anticipated.

Additionally, the functionality of Apple Pay may vary depending on the betting site. Some sites may impose minimum or maximum limits on deposits and withdrawals made through Apple Pay, which may not align with your betting strategy. It’s critical to read the terms and conditions associated with any betting site you choose to ensure that it fits your specific needs.

Withdrawal Challenges

While depositing funds through Apple Pay is often a straightforward process, withdrawing your winnings can be a different story. Many betting sites that accept Apple Pay may not allow withdrawals to the same funding method. As a result, you might have to wait for funds to be transferred to your bank account or another payment method, which could lead to delays. This limitation could counteract the speed and convenience that Apple Pay is known for, leaving you frustrated after a successful betting session.

Alternatives to Apple Pay in Online Betting

Given the potential drawbacks of using Apple Pay at betting sites, it’s essential to be aware of alternative payment methods that may provide better functionality. Here are some commonly recommended options:

1. Credit and Debit Cards

Credit and debit cards remain popular payment methods across many online betting sites. They typically have a more straightforward deposit and withdrawal process and offer familiar fraud protection options.

2. E-Wallets

E-wallet services like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ller provide a secure and efficient way to manage your online betting transactions. These platforms often allow for instant deposits and withdrawals, giving users more control over their funds.

3. Cryptocurrencies

With the rise of digital currencies like Bitcoin and Ethereum, many betting platforms now accept these as payment methods. Cryptocurrencies offer enhanced anonymity and lower transaction fees, making them an increasingly appealing choice for online gamblers.

4. Prepaid Cards

Prepaid cards allow you to load money onto a card without linking it to your bank account. This option offers an extra layer of anonymity and can be a good choice if you’re wary of sharing your financial details online.
